Brookdale Mankato Costs & Pricing

At Brookdale Mankato, the cost for a studio apartment is set at $3,380 per month. This pricing positions Brookdale favorably when compared to the average costs in Nicollet County, which stands at $3,628, and across the state of Minnesota where the average is slightly higher at $3,617. By offering competitive rates within these regional benchmarks, Brookdale Mankato not only provides an appealing option for prospective residents seeking quality accommodations but also reflects its commitment to affordability while delivering a supportive living environment.

Overall Review of Brookdale Mankato

common 18 reviews mention this

Staff care and responsiveness

Residents describe staff who are caring, kind, and responsive to concerns.

Many reviews focus on staff kindness and how attentive caregivers are to families and residents. Several people mention that staff answered questions, helped with requests, and listened to concerns, including during situations involving care needs and extra assistance. The tone across reviews is consistent: residents and families feel supported rather than ignored.

differentiator 13 reviews mention this

Homemade, accommodating dining

Dining stands out for residents who want homemade meals and flexible options.

Residents repeatedly describe food that feels home-cooked, with multiple mentions of meals tasting great and being more than a basic cafeteria setup. Reviews also describe diet support, including guidance around diabetes-friendly meals, and families appreciate that accommodations can be made when needed. The community also offers room service and special-diet meal support, aligning with what residents say about food flexibility.

common 10 reviews mention this

Clean, well-kept community

Residents frequently mention a clean, well-maintained environment.

Cleanliness comes up often, with reviews describing spaces that look clean and feel well cared for. Multiple people mention cleanliness alongside friendly, welcoming day-to-day experiences. Even when reviews are mixed about fit, they still frequently note the facility’s upkeep.

differentiator 21 reviews mention this

Small, home-like setting

A small, home-like layout is a recurring theme in resident feedback.

A “small” feel and a home-like atmosphere are repeatedly mentioned, including references to cozy gathering spaces and residents being familiar with one another. Reviews describe layouts where studios are centered around shared dining areas, making it easy to move between rooms and meals. Some reviewers also note the smaller building as part of why it feels appealing for memory-related or comfort-focused needs.

caveat 9 reviews mention this

Rooms can feel too small

Several reviews say the rooms are small for their needs.

While many people comment positively on the facility’s overall feel, multiple reviews call out that rooms can be very small. Some reviews link the smaller size to fit for specific needs, but others say it was a drawback—especially when they wanted an apartment-style layout. One review also notes a lack of air conditioning in the building, which adds to concerns about comfort.

caveat 3 reviews mention this

Price feels high for some families

A recurring concern is that costs feel high compared to expectations.

A few reviews describe the community as too expensive or note that additional charges can add up during the sales process. Others mention the overall pricing context as part of deciding whether the community was the right fit. Pricing for studios is positioned above both county and state benchmarks, which matches the concerns that costs may run higher than expected.

Nearby Places of Interest

This area of Mankato, Minnesota offers a convenient and well-rounded environment for senior living. With several physicians' offices nearby, including ophthalmology and occupational medicine, residents can easily access healthcare services. The proximity of parks such as Lake Dorothy Park and Riverfront Park provides opportunities for outdoor recreation and relaxation. A variety of restaurants and cafes offer dining options within walking distance, while pharmacies like Thrifty White Pharmacy and Target Pharmacy ensure easy access to medications. For entertainment, Cinemark Theaters is close by, along with places of worship for spiritual nourishment. Transportation options include U-Save Auto Rental and Taxi Pros, making it easy to get around the area. Additionally, the presence of Mankato Regional Airport ensures convenient travel options. Overall, this part of Mankato offers a diverse range of amenities that cater to the needs and interests of seniors looking to settle in the area.
